Transaction 3367933ea0348f3131ab5397d05e22376ca837012d515263a5624b160f39bfbd
2 Input
2 Outputs
- 3367933ea0348f3131ab5397d05e22376ca837012d515263a5624b160f39bfbd:0
- 3367933ea0348f3131ab5397d05e22376ca837012d515263a5624b160f39bfbd:1
value 23430473
address 19UUWKyNcznSuptCJoXZHSadiXXxPhho1o
value 50607608
address 1LpAYiG9Nxut9Kp13buXBBEj3pozh96kRj